Output eddd70e176acd4839b0dbcdb668368cb18b824b31a08075b29048f678fb3d505:36

value
756667
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d9602113e33c6fcd370f8c185e110a5ccbc40377 OP_EQUAL
address
3MWPiLzeYRzccZrsBRLBKxkecJ58RD6qv5
transaction
eddd70e176acd4839b0dbcdb668368cb18b824b31a08075b29048f678fb3d505
spent
true